Abu Dhabi: His Highness Shaikh Mohammad B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ice-President and Prime Minister of the UAE and Ruler of Dubai, on Sunday chaired a meeting of the Council of Ministers.

During the meeting, which was held at the presidential palace, the Cabinet discussed a number of issues.

The Cabinet reviewed a number of recommendations by the Federal National Council and took necessary decisions.

The Cabinet approved a draft resolution on blood transfusion and the amendment of Federal Law No. 1 of 2003, dealing with the setting up of Federal Customs Authority and the UAE's membership to the General Data Dissemination System (GDDS).

The Cabinet also approved the organisational structures of a number of Federal institutions.
